The verdict

BLS projects Lessors of nonfinancial intangible assets (except copyrighted works) to contract -7.5% through 2034 - 9.9 points slower than the 2.4% average across 291 U.S. industries, faster-growing than 11% of them. It ranks among the contracting industries projected through 2034.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many people work in Lessors of nonfinancial intangible assets (except copyrighted works)?

As of 2024, the Lessors of nonfinancial intangible assets (except copyrighted works) industry employs approximately 22,600 workers in the United States, according to BLS Employment Projections data.

Is Lessors of nonfinancial intangible assets (except copyrighted works) growing or declining?

The Lessors of nonfinancial intangible assets (except copyrighted works) industry is projected to decline by 7.5% from 2024 to 2034, a net change of -1,700 jobs over the decade.
